FLIR thermal imaging cameras revolutionize the way we observe our world. Unlike traditional devices that capture visible light, FLIR cameras detect infrared radiation emitted by objects. This allows us to locate temperature differences, even in darkness. Whether you're a expert in fields like security or simply interested about exploring the unseen world, FLIR thermal imaging offers a powerful perspective.
- Applications of FLIR cameras are vast and varied:
- Detecting heat loss in buildings
- Inspecting electrical equipment for overheating
- Identifying wildlife in their natural habitats
- Aiding search and rescue operations
With FLIR, you can experience the world through a lens of heat, revealing hidden patterns and knowledge that were previously invisible.

Exploring the Invisible: FLIR Thermal Imaging
The world we perceive is limited by our eyes, which can only detect a narrow band of electromagnetic radiation known as visible light. However, beyond this visible spectrum lies a wealth of information hidden in infrared (IR) radiation, which emits heat energy. Infrared cameras leverage this power, revealing temperature variations invisible to the human eye. This astonishing technology has revolutionized numerous fields, from industrial inspection to scientific research. By detecting these minute heat differences, FLIR cameras offer a unique perspective on our surroundings, enabling users to identify problems, monitor performance, and improve efficiency in ways never before possible.
